Q: Is 5,516,875 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 5,516,875 is a composite number.

Why is 5,516,875 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 5,516,875 can be evenly divided by 1 5 7 13 25 35 65 91 97 125 175 325 455 485 625 679 875 1,261 1,625 2,275 2,425 3,395 4,375 6,305 8,125 8,827 11,375 12,125 16,975 31,525 44,135 56,875 60,625 84,875 157,625 220,675 424,375 788,125 1,103,375 and 5,516,875, with no remainder.

Since 5,516,875 cannot be divided by just 1 and 5,516,875, it is a composite number.
